Securing the Perimeter and Beyond: A Multi-Layered Approach to Defense

In today's dynamic threat landscape, organizations should adopt a comprehensive and adaptable security posture. A single perimeter defense is no longer adequate. To effectively mitigate risks, a multi-layered approach is essential. This involves implementing a range of security controls across multiple tiers, from the physical perimeter to the network and endpoint levels.

A robust security strategy encompasses various elements, such as firewalls, intrusion detection systems, anti-malware software, and secure access protocols. Furthermore, firms should allocate resources in employee training programs to boost security awareness and promote a culture of security.

  • Ongoing monitoring and threat intelligence gathering are essential for identifying and responding to emerging threats in a timely manner.
  • Utilizing multi-factor authentication adds an extra layer of protection against unauthorized access attempts.
  • Periodic vulnerability assessments and penetration testing help identify weaknesses in the security infrastructure, allowing for timely remediation.

Finally, a multi-layered approach to defense provides organizations with a comprehensive and resilient framework for mitigating risks and safeguarding their valuable assets.

Advanced Threat Detection and Response: Staying Ahead of Cybercriminals

In today's rapidly evolving threat landscape, organizations require utilize advanced threat detection and response systems to effectively combat the growing sophistication of cybercriminals. Traditional security measures often fail to address the dynamic nature of modern attacks, making it essential for businesses to adopt a proactive and comprehensive approach to cybersecurity.

By leveraging cutting-edge technologies such as artificial intelligence (AI), machine learning (ML), and threat intelligence, advanced threat detection solutions can detect malicious activity in real time, enabling organizations to remediate threats proactively. A robust threat response plan is equally important as detection capabilities, outlining clear procedures for incident handling, communication, and restoration efforts.
